Fusion of the Escherichia coli lac genes to the ara promoter: a general technique using bacteriophage Mu-1 insertions.

M J Casadaban.   

Abstract

The lac genes were fused to the ara promoter by means of phage phi 80 translocations of the lac and ara genes to att80. Homology for a crossover between the nonhomologous ara and lac operons was provided by mu insertions. Selection for recombinants within the mu insertions generated strains that had the ara promoter on one side of a mu insertion and the lac genes on the other side. ara-lac fusions were obtained from these strains by deleting the mu insertion. These fusions extend the techniques available for studies on the lac operon to studies on the ara operon. It should be possible to fuse other operons by this method.
